Output 32269239e63a88543e6c36e8b2611e82daa40c399f22fe97634ddecb2605632b:0

value
38835
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9aaa6bcb2d656e0b22dd762b165fa110e50f83c2 OP_EQUAL
address
3Fnp99bpndzzCErbxAiH1rhmzJrF9h9R8E
transaction
32269239e63a88543e6c36e8b2611e82daa40c399f22fe97634ddecb2605632b
spent
true